According to a recent survey by the Chennai Chamber of Commerce, 68 percent of SMEs that adopted a structured digital marketing plan in 2025 reported a measurable increase in revenue within 90 days. The businesses that saw the greatest gains were those in retail, food and beverage, education, and professional services.
Key Benefits Local Businesses Are Experiencing
- Higher website traffic from Google searches — some businesses report up to 5× more visits within 60 days of launching SEO campaigns
- More phone enquiries and walk-in customers directly from Google Business Profile optimisation and local map listings
- Significantly lower cost per customer acquisition compared to traditional print and outdoor advertising
- A steady flow of positive online reviews building trust and social proof for first-time customers
- Measurable sales tracking using analytics dashboards — showing exactly which campaigns are generating revenue
- Stronger brand recognition and word-of-mouth amplified through Instagram Reels, WhatsApp groups, and YouTube Shorts

How Digital Marketing Works for Local Businesses
How Digital Marketing Works for Local Businesses
A professional online presence is the first step. This includes building a fast, mobile-friendly website, setting up a Google Business Profile, and creating consistent social media accounts. Think of it as opening your digital shopfront — it needs to look good, load quickly, and tell customers exactly what you offer and how to reach you.
Paid advertising for immedite Results
Paid ads deliver results from day one. Google Ads and Meta (Facebook/Instagram) advertising allow businesses to reach thousands of potential customers in their city with a precise budget. With the right targeting — age, location, interests, and purchase behaviour — even a budget of ₹5,000 a month can produce a measurable return on investment for small businesses.
What is Local SEO and do I really need it?
Local SEO ensures your business appears when nearby customers search “near me” on Google. For any business that depends on local customers — shops, clinics, restaurants, salons, and service providers — Local SEO is arguably the single highest-return digital investment available.
